Adam also keeps an eye out for urgent tickets. I posted an issue around
10pm on a Saturday night and although it wasn't solved straight away, it was
at least acknowledged.

They can have problems responding to non-urgent tickets ( I have one
outstanding from December), although they don't get a significant amount of
business from me so that could be why. They also do not always close
tickets off cleanly which is an annoyance when you look at your list of
issues.

For the price, I am generally happy with them, and the service does seem to
have less downtime than other similarly-priced outfits.
